Being
a male I`d prefer Dianna Krall singing sweet nothings in my ear to Michael and
yes, I would slide off my seat for her – not to mention Linda Hamilton in
Terminator. But, be that as it may, this is Michael having fun with that sexy
voice of his doing a fine range of tunes from Julie London`s Cry Me a River to Van Morrison`s Crazy Love.
I
thought the version of Cry Me a River,
which is an extremely sad song - maybe
one of the saddest songs in the world – was a bit heavy handed but the rest
have the right touch.
